Transaction 704c1d54b491ff95cb7e9e282d2f5fa0a96e85db5c5fe5971b4e61a345df199e

1 Input
2 Outputs
  • 704c1d54b491ff95cb7e9e282d2f5fa0a96e85db5c5fe5971b4e61a345df199e:0
  • value  513052340
    address  151A4hnFjQ35AwPGb8bAAe6jxUcwEvpmNt
  • 704c1d54b491ff95cb7e9e282d2f5fa0a96e85db5c5fe5971b4e61a345df199e:1
  • value  102033430
    address  1QHvdWsfSbbW1Jqp92SY5rauqtf7PpwRHY